首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将文件的每一行加载到不同的文本框中

将文件的每一行加载到不同的文本框中可以通过以下步骤实现:

  1. 首先,需要选择一个文件,可以通过文件选择对话框或者指定文件路径的方式来获取文件。
  2. 读取文件内容,可以使用编程语言提供的文件读取函数,如Python中的open()函数。根据文件的编码格式,使用相应的编码方式读取文件内容。
  3. 将文件内容按行分割,可以使用换行符作为分隔符,将文件内容分割成多个行。
  4. 创建相应数量的文本框,可以使用前端开发技术如HTML和CSS来创建文本框,也可以使用后端开发技术如Java Swing来创建文本框。
  5. 将每一行内容加载到对应的文本框中,可以使用编程语言提供的文本框操作函数,如JavaScript中的value属性来设置文本框的内容。

以下是一个示例代码(使用JavaScript和HTML):

代码语言:html
复制
<!DOCTYPE html>
<html>
<head>
  <title>加载文件内容到文本框</title>
</head>
<body>
  <input type="file" id="fileInput" />
  <div id="textboxes"></div>

  <script>
    document.getElementById('fileInput').addEventListener('change', function(e) {
      var file = e.target.files[0];
      var reader = new FileReader();

      reader.onload = function(e) {
        var content = e.target.result;
        var lines = content.split('\n');
        var textboxesDiv = document.getElementById('textboxes');

        for (var i = 0; i < lines.length; i++) {
          var textbox = document.createElement('textarea');
          textbox.value = lines[i];
          textboxesDiv.appendChild(textbox);
        }
      };

      reader.readAsText(file);
    });
  </script>
</body>
</html>

这段代码创建了一个文件选择框和一个用于显示文本框的<div>元素。当用户选择文件后,通过FileReader对象读取文件内容,并按行分割。然后,使用createElement()函数创建文本框,并将每一行内容设置为文本框的值,最后将文本框添加到<div>元素中显示出来。

注意:以上示例代码仅为演示目的,实际应用中可能需要根据具体需求进行适当的修改和优化。

推荐的腾讯云相关产品:腾讯云对象存储(COS),用于存储和管理文件、图片、视频等各种类型的数据。产品介绍链接地址: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券